Understanding Energy Performance Ratings

Before diving into the world of energy efficient windows, it's crucial to understand how their performance is measured. The National Fenestration Rating Council (NFRC) provides standardized ratings that help consumers compare different windows' energy efficiency. These ratings consider several factors:

A detailed infographic explaining the Energy Performance Ratings of windows, showcasing the different factors such as U-factor, Solar Heat Gain Coefficient, Visible Transmittance, and Air Leakage, with higher ratings indicated in green and lower ratings in red

1. U-factor: This measures how well a window insulates. Lower U-factors indicate better insulation properties.

2. Solar Heat Gain Coefficient (SHGC): This indicates how much solar radiation the window allows through. Lower SHGC values mean less heat gain, which is ideal for warmer climates.

3. Visible Transmittance: This measures how much light passes through the window. Higher values mean more natural light.

4. Air Leakage: This rating shows how much air can enter through the window. Lower numbers indicate less air infiltration.

When choosing energy efficient windows, pay close attention to these ratings. They'll help you determine which windows will perform best in your specific situation.

Window Materials: A Key Factor in Energy Efficiency

The material used in window construction plays a significant role in its energy efficiency. Let's explore some common materials and their properties:

1. Vinyl: Vinyl windows are popular for their excellent insulation properties and low maintenance requirements. They're also cost-effective, making them a great choice for homeowners looking to balance efficiency and budget.

2. Wood: Wood windows offer superior insulation and a classic aesthetic. They require more maintenance than vinyl but can last for decades if properly cared for.

3. Fiberglass: This material is extremely durable and provides excellent insulation. Fiberglass windows can be painted, giving you more design flexibility.

4. Aluminum: While not as energy-efficient as other materials, aluminum windows are strong, lightweight, and resistant to weathering. They're often used in commercial buildings or in areas prone to hurricanes.

When choosing energy efficient windows, consider both the immediate and long-term costs. While some materials may have a higher upfront cost, their energy-saving properties and longevity can make them more economical over time.

Window Styles and Their Impact on Energy Efficiency

The style of window you choose can significantly affect its energy efficiency. Let's compare some common styles:

A split-screen image comparing two different styles of windows - a double-hung window and a casement window, each with labels pointing out their design elements that contribute to energy efficiency, such as the seals and the frame construction

1. Casement Windows: These windows, which open outward like a door, offer excellent energy efficiency. When closed, the sash presses firmly against the frame, creating a tight seal that minimizes air leakage.

2. Double-Hung Windows: While popular, these windows are slightly less energy-efficient due to their vertical sliding design. However, modern double-hung windows often feature tilt-in sashes for easy cleaning and improved sealing.

3. Sliding Windows: Similar to double-hung windows in terms of efficiency, sliding windows move horizontally. They're a good choice for areas where you want a wide view.

4. Awning Windows: These windows are hinged at the top and open outward, offering good ventilation and energy efficiency. They're often used in combination with other window styles.

When choosing energy efficient windows, consider both your aesthetic preferences and the window's sealing capabilities. A well-sealed window will always perform better in terms of energy efficiency.

The Importance of Energy-Efficient Glass

The glass used in your windows is perhaps the most critical factor in determining their energy efficiency. Here are some options to consider:

1. Low-E Glass: Low-emissivity (Low-E) glass is coated with a microscopic layer of metallic oxides. This coating reflects heat while allowing light to pass through, keeping your home cooler in summer and warmer in winter.

2. Double-Pane and Triple-Pane Windows: These windows have two or three panes of glass with spaces in between. The spaces are often filled with inert gases like argon or krypton, which provide better insulation than air.

3. Spectrally Selective Coatings: These advanced coatings can filter out up to 70% of the heat normally transmitted through insulated window glass while allowing full light transmission.

When choosing energy efficient windows, don't skimp on the glass. The right glass can dramatically improve your window's performance and lead to significant energy savings over time.

The Crucial Role of Proper Installation

Even the most energy-efficient windows won't perform well if they're not installed correctly. Proper installation ensures that there are no gaps or leaks where air can escape, maintaining the temperature inside your home. Here are some key points to remember:

1. Hire a Professional: While DIY installation might seem tempting, professional installation ensures that your windows are correctly fitted and sealed.

2. Check for Proper Insulation: The area around the window should be properly insulated to prevent air leakage.

3. Ensure Correct Sizing: Windows should fit snugly in their openings. Gaps can lead to air leaks and reduce efficiency.

4. Consider Weather-Stripping: This can provide an extra layer of protection against air leaks.

When choosing energy efficient windows, factor in the cost of professional installation. It's an investment that will pay off in improved performance and longevity of your windows.

Choosing Windows for Your Climate

The best windows for energy saving in one climate might not be the best choice in another. Here's how to choose based on your location:

1. Cold Climates: Look for windows with a low U-factor to keep heat inside. Double or triple-pane windows filled with argon or krypton gas are excellent choices.

2. Hot Climates: prioritize a low SHGC to block out solar heat. Look for windows with spectrally selective coatings.

3. Mixed Climates: Seek a balance between low U-factor and low SHGC. Consider different window specifications for different sides of your house based on sun exposure.

When choosing energy efficient windows, always consider your local climate. The right choice can lead to significant energy savings and improved comfort year-round.

The Energy Star Certification

One easy way to ensure you're choosing energy efficient windows is to look for the Energy Star certification. Energy Star is a government-backed symbol for energy efficiency, created by the Environmental Protection Agency (EPA). Windows with this certification meet strict energy efficiency guidelines.

Energy Star certified windows can help lower household energy bills by an average of 12 percent nationwide. In addition to energy savings, these windows help reduce greenhouse gas emissions, contributing to a healthier environment.

When choosing energy efficient windows, look for the Energy Star label. It's a simple way to ensure you're getting a product that will contribute to energy savings in your home.

Enhancing Window Efficiency with Treatments and Coverings

An image of a room with large, south-facing windows, adorned with insulated cellular shades. Sunlight is streaming in, illuminating the room while the shades block the heat, visually representing the role of window size, orientation, and treatments in energy efficiency

Window treatments and coverings can significantly enhance the energy efficiency of your windows. Here are some options to consider:

1. Insulated Cellular Shades: These shades have a honeycomb structure that traps air, providing an extra layer of insulation.

2. Window Quilts: These padded shades roll down over windows and seal tightly around the edges, reducing heat loss.

3. Reflective Films: These can be applied to window glass to reflect heat away from your home in summer.

4. Exterior Awnings: These can reduce solar heat gain in the summer by up to 65% on south-facing windows and 77% on west-facing windows.

When choosing energy efficient windows, don't forget to consider complementary treatments. The right combination can dramatically improve your home's energy efficiency.

Window Size and Orientation: Often Overlooked Factors

The size and orientation of your windows play a crucial role in their energy efficiency. Here's what you need to know:

1. Window Size: Larger windows allow more heat transfer. While they can provide beautiful views and natural light, be mindful of their impact on energy efficiency.

2. Window Orientation: South-facing windows receive the most sunlight and can help heat your home in winter. North-facing windows receive little direct sunlight and can help keep your home cool in summer.

3. Shading: Consider external shading devices like overhangs or trees for south and west-facing windows to reduce heat gain in summer.

When choosing energy efficient windows, consider how their size and orientation will affect your home's overall energy performance. Strategic placement can help maximize natural heating and cooling.

The Cost and Benefits of Energy Efficient Windows

While the cost of energy efficient windows can be higher than standard windows, the benefits often outweigh the initial investment:

1. Energy Savings: The Department of Energy estimates that you can save $126–$465 a year when replacing single-pane windows and $27–$111 a year for double-pane, clear glass replacement windows.

2. Improved Comfort: Energy efficient windows help maintain a more consistent indoor temperature, reducing cold spots and drafts.

3. Reduced HVAC Strain: By better regulating your home's temperature, these windows can reduce the workload on your heating and cooling systems, potentially extending their lifespan.

4. Increased Home Value: Energy efficient windows can be a selling point if you decide to put your home on the market.

5. Environmental Impact: By reducing your energy consumption, you're also reducing your carbon footprint.

When considering the cost of energy efficient windows, remember to factor in these long-term benefits. The initial investment can pay off significantly over time.
